The Role of Finger Spin vs. Wrist Spin
Within spin bowling, a primary distinction exists between finger spin and wrist spin. Finger spin, typically executed by off-spinners and slow left-arm orthodox bowlers, relies heavily on the fingers to impart rotation. Batters often find it easier to anticipate the delivery because the wrist action tends to be more visible. Wrist spin, on the other hand, is characterized by a more concealed wrist action, making it harder for the batsman to read the spin. Leg-spinners, the archetypal wrist spinners, use the wrist to flick the ball, generating significant turn. The varied nature of these techniques means batters have to evolve their game to combat each style. This strategic imbalance is often why teams will prioritize a well-rounded spin attack, utilizing both types to create constant challenges for the opposition. A successful attack requires bowlers who are capable of consistently exploiting both angles and variations, ensuring the batter is never completely settled.

Strategic Variations in Spin Bowling
Beyond the basic types of spin, successful bowlers continually develop variations to deceive batsmen and maintain an element of surprise. Change of pace is a crucial tactic. Delivering a slower ball, often with the same action as a faster delivery, can disrupt the batsman’s timing and induce a mistimed shot. Adjusting the line and length is equally important. Bowling outside leg can tempt the batsman into taking a risky shot, while targeting the stumps with consistent accuracy can build pressure and eventually lead to a wicket. Furthermore, the use of flight – imparting significant air rotation on the ball – can draw the batsman forward and create opportunities for catches or bowled dismissals. Properly utilizing these variations is what differentiates good spin bowlers from great ones. It's about being unpredictable and forcing the batsman to constantly adjust their approach.
Reading the Batsman and Conditions
Spin bowling isn't a one-size-fits-all discipline. A bowler must possess the ability to read the batsman’s weaknesses and adapt their tactics accordingly. Observing the batsman’s footwork, their preferred shot selection, and their tendency to play against spin is vital. Similarly, understanding the pitch conditions is paramount. A dry, crumbling pitch will offer significantly more turn than a hard, grassy surface. Experienced spinners will use this knowledge to adjust their length and line, maximizing the assistance they receive from the surface. Some pitches may favor off-spin, while others might suit leg-spin. This dynamic adaptation showcases the intellectual dimension of spin bowling, elevating it beyond pure physical skill.

Identifying Problem Gambling
Recognizing the signs of problem gambling is the first step towards seeking help. Some common indicators include spending more time and money gambling than intended, lying to family and friends about gambling habits, experiencing restlessness or irritability when trying to cut back, and using gambling as a way to escape from problems. If you or someone you know is exhibiting these behaviors, it’s important to reach out for support. Numerous organizations offer confidential counseling and assistance, helping individuals address their gambling issues and regain control of their lives. Remember that seeking help is a sign of strength, not weakness.
